创建住户

更新时间:2023-06-15 06:05:24

本文介绍创建住户的 API。

接口描述

以您输入的手机号为维度新增一个住户,并且支持多个维度的拓展信息录入,例如证件类型、工作单位、婚姻状况等其他信息。新增成功会返回住户 ID(SaaS 下唯一)。在调用编辑、查询住户信息的 API 中需要使用住户 ID。

接口地址

POST: /v1.0/iot-02/community/householder

请求参数

body 说明

参数名类型参数位置是否必填说明
block_idString true小区 ID
real_nameString true住户姓名
sexInteger true性别
  • 1:男
  • 2:女
mobileString true手机号码
card_typeInteger false证件类型
  • 1:身份证
card_noString false证件号
apply_sourceInteger false住户申请来源
  • 0:物业录入
  • 1:APP注册
  • 2:业主邀请
household_registry_typeInteger false户籍类型
  • 1:农业户口
  • 2:非农业户口
household_registry_addressString false户籍地址
marital_statusInteger false婚姻状态
  • 0:未知
  • 1:未婚
  • 2:已婚
  • 3:离异
  • 4:分居
  • 5:丧偶
employerString false工作单位
political_statusInteger false政治面貌
  • 1:党员
  • 2:团员
  • 3:群众
emergency_contactString false紧急联系人
emergency_contact_numberString false紧急联系方式,例如:手机号

返回参数

参数名类型说明
resultHighwayHouseholderOperateResponse返回结果

result 说明

参数名类型说明
householder_idString住户 ID
successBoolean是否成功
operationString错误原因
  • 新增住户失败
  • 编辑住户失败
  • 系统已自动更正住户信息
  • 该住户已存在且绑定了同一个房屋
  • 该手机号已存在
  • 不可重复添加

请求示例

POST: /v1.0/iot-02/community/householder
{
  "block_id": "138230001889922xxxx",
  "real_name": "李四",
  "sex": 1,
  "mobile": "1566901xxxx",
  "card_type": 1,
  "card_no": "32122119901010xxxx",
  "household_registry_type": 1,
  "marital_status": 2,
  "employer": "杭州xxxx有限公司",
  "political_status": 1,
  "emergency_contact": "Jane",
  "emergency_contact_number": "1566901xxxx",
  "household_registry_address": "CHN,110000,110100,110118,110118109;北京市/市辖区/密云区/不老屯镇"
}

返回示例

{
    "householder_id": "138230001234567xxxx",
    "success": true,
    "operation": ""
}

错误码

参考 错误码